Hapag-Lloyd AG in Gdańsk is seeking an IT Product Manager/Team Lead to shape and lead HR IT products for 17,000 employees worldwide. You will work with business stakeholders to maximize product value and guide an international HR IT team across Hamburg and Gdańsk.
The role requires strong experience in HCM solutions, IT product management, and stakeholder engagement. Hybrid work arrangement with relocation support included.

Hapag-Lloyd is one of the world’s leading liner shipping companies, connecting businesses and people across more than 600 ports worldwide. With a fleet of over 300 modern container ships and a vessel capacity of 2.5 million TEU, we keep global trade moving reliably every day.
Our global network spans 140 countries, 400 offices, and a growing portfolio of terminal and infrastructure investments. This scale enables us to deliver consistent, high‑quality service across continents and to support our customers in even the most complex supply chains.
